Former sheriff endorses Jera Pruitt

EDITOR:

As a retired sheriff of Platte County who has lived here for more than 46 years, I’ve had the opportunity to work alongside many public servants over the years. Few have impressed me more than County Clerk Jera Pruitt.

I have known Jera for more than a decade, and throughout that time I have seen firsthand her professionalism, integrity, and dedication to serving the people of Platte County. She approaches every challenge with a strong work ethic and a genuine commitment to doing what is best for our citizens.

One accomplishment that stands out is her leadership in launching and implementing the Senior Property Tax Credit program. As a senior myself, I understand how meaningful this relief has been for many residents living on fixed incomes. Jera worked tirelessly to ensure the program was administered effectively and that eligible seniors received the benefit they were promised. Her efforts have made a real difference, not only for me, but for countless seniors across our county.

Public service is about more than holding an office—it’s about serving people with honesty, competency, and compassion. Jera embodies those qualities every day. She has demonstrated that she can manage complex programs, serve citizens effectively, and lead with integrity.

I am proud to offer my wholehearted support and endorsement of Jera Pruitt for county clerk. She has earned my trust, my respect, and my vote. I cannot recommend her highly enough.

          --Mark Owen
             Retired Sheriff
             Platte County
